ai新时代编程主题是什么
-
AI新时代编程的主题是以人工智能为核心,通过编程实现智能化的计算机系统和应用。在AI新时代,编程的主题主要集中在以下几个方面:
-
机器学习和深度学习:机器学习和深度学习是AI领域的重要技术,通过编程实现对大量数据的分析和模式识别,从而让计算机具备学习和智能化的能力。编程的主题包括如何设计和实现机器学习算法,如何构建深度神经网络,并通过编程来训练和优化模型。
-
自然语言处理:自然语言处理是AI领域的一个重要分支,通过编程实现对人类语言的理解和处理。编程的主题包括如何设计和实现自然语言处理算法,如何构建语言模型和语义理解模型,以及如何应用自然语言处理技术解决实际问题。
-
计算机视觉:计算机视觉是AI领域的另一个重要分支,通过编程实现对图像和视频的理解和分析。编程的主题包括如何设计和实现计算机视觉算法,如何构建图像识别和目标检测模型,以及如何应用计算机视觉技术解决实际问题。
-
增强学习:增强学习是一种通过试错和反馈的方式让计算机学习和优化决策的方法,也是AI领域的重要技术之一。编程的主题包括如何设计和实现增强学习算法,如何构建智能体和环境模型,以及如何应用增强学习技术解决实际问题。
总的来说,AI新时代编程的主题是以人工智能为核心,通过编程实现智能化的计算机系统和应用,涵盖了机器学习、深度学习、自然语言处理、计算机视觉和增强学习等多个方面。通过不断地研究和创新,AI编程将推动人工智能技术的发展,为人类带来更多的智能化应用和服务。
1年前 -
-
AI新时代编程主题是指在人工智能领域中,与编程相关的重要主题和问题。以下是AI新时代编程主题的五个关键点:
-
机器学习算法和模型:机器学习是AI的核心技术之一,它涉及到训练和优化算法和模型,以从大量数据中学习和提取知识。在AI新时代编程中,理解和应用各种机器学习算法和模型成为关键主题,包括监督学习、无监督学习、强化学习等。
-
深度学习和神经网络:深度学习是机器学习的一个重要分支,它利用神经网络模拟人类大脑的工作方式,具有强大的模式识别和特征提取能力。在AI新时代编程中,理解和应用深度学习和神经网络成为重要主题,包括卷积神经网络、循环神经网络、生成对抗网络等。
-
自然语言处理和语音识别:自然语言处理和语音识别是AI的另一个重要领域,涉及到理解和处理人类语言和语音的能力。在AI新时代编程中,开发和应用自然语言处理和语音识别技术成为关键主题,包括文本分类、情感分析、机器翻译、语音识别等。
-
数据处理和数据挖掘:在AI新时代编程中,大量的数据是必不可少的,因为数据是训练和优化机器学习模型的基础。数据处理和数据挖掘成为重要的主题,包括数据清洗、特征提取、数据可视化等。
-
道德和伦理问题:AI的发展和应用引发了一系列道德和伦理问题,如隐私保护、算法的公平性、人工智能对就业的影响等。在AI新时代编程中,理解和解决这些道德和伦理问题成为重要主题,以确保人工智能的发展符合社会价值和伦理准则。
总之,AI新时代编程主题涵盖了机器学习算法和模型、深度学习和神经网络、自然语言处理和语音识别、数据处理和数据挖掘,以及道德和伦理问题等关键点。这些主题将推动AI技术的发展和应用,并对未来的编程领域产生深远影响。
1年前 -
-
AI新时代编程的主题可以概括为“人工智能技术在编程中的应用与发展”。AI新时代编程关注的是如何利用人工智能技术来改进编程的效率和质量,以及如何将人工智能技术应用于编程领域,创造出更加智能化的编程工具和系统。
下面将从方法、操作流程等方面讲解AI新时代编程的主题。
一、方法
-
机器学习和深度学习:AI编程的核心方法之一是机器学习和深度学习。通过训练模型,让计算机能够从数据中学习和识别模式,从而实现智能化的编程。这种方法可以应用于自动代码生成、代码优化、代码审查等方面,提高编程的效率和质量。
-
自然语言处理:AI编程还可以利用自然语言处理技术,使计算机能够理解和处理自然语言的输入。这样,开发者可以使用自然语言描述问题和需求,而不需要深入学习编程语言的语法和规则。这种方法可以降低编程的门槛,使更多的人能够参与到编程中来。
-
强化学习:强化学习是一种通过试错和反馈机制来训练智能体的方法。在AI编程中,可以利用强化学习来优化编程过程中的决策和策略,提高编程的效率和质量。例如,可以通过强化学习来自动调整代码的参数,优化算法的性能。
二、操作流程
-
数据收集和准备:AI编程需要大量的数据来训练模型。首先,需要收集和整理相关的数据,包括代码库、编程问题和需求等。然后,需要对数据进行预处理和清洗,以便于后续的模型训练和应用。
-
模型训练和调优:在AI编程中,需要通过机器学习和深度学习的方法来训练模型。首先,需要选择合适的模型结构和算法。然后,使用训练数据对模型进行训练,并通过反馈机制不断调整模型的参数,提高模型的性能和泛化能力。
-
模型应用和优化:在AI编程中,训练好的模型可以应用于实际的编程任务中。例如,可以使用模型来自动生成代码、进行代码优化、进行代码审查等。同时,还可以通过不断优化模型和算法,提高编程工具和系统的智能化程度。
三、其他考虑因素
除了方法和操作流程,AI新时代编程还需要考虑以下因素:-
数据隐私和安全:在AI编程中,需要使用大量的数据来训练模型。因此,需要注意保护数据的隐私和安全,避免数据泄露和滥用。
-
伦理和法律问题:AI编程涉及到人工智能技术的应用和发展,可能涉及到一些伦理和法律问题。例如,如何确保人工智能系统的决策公正和透明,如何避免人工智能系统对人类的影响等。
-
持续学习和更新:AI技术在不断发展和演进,因此,AI新时代编程需要保持持续学习和更新。开发者需要跟进最新的研究和技术进展,不断改进和优化编程工具和系统。
综上所述,AI新时代编程的主题是“人工智能技术在编程中的应用与发展”。通过机器学习、深度学习、自然语言处理和强化学习等方法,可以实现智能化的编程工具和系统。在操作流程中,需要进行数据收集和准备、模型训练和调优、模型应用和优化等步骤。除了方法和操作流程,还需要考虑数据隐私和安全、伦理和法律问题以及持续学习和更新等因素。
1年前 -